ABSTRACT
The C. elegans PAL-1 protein encodes a caudal-like transcription factor that is required for posterior development and was recently implicated in stress response. We generated a transgenic strain of C. elegans with AID*3xFLAGwrmScarlet cassette knocked in at the C-terminal end of the pal-1 locus to enable an auxin-inducible degradation of PAL-1 . We found that auxin-induced degradation of PAL-1 starting from the L1 larval stage does not affect body length development but renders the animal sterile and shortens lifespan. This pal-1AID*3xFLAGwrmScarlet strain will be a valuable resource for studying the requirement of PAL-1 in a temporal and tissue-specific manner.
